Albahit journal of applied sciences “AJAS” is a free and open access journal published three times a year by college of technical sciences Baniwalid. AJAS uses advanced technologies and first class editing to provide timely and more informative production for researchers in the public and private sectors, government agencies, educators, experts and the general public. AJAS invite all prospective research scholars to submit their original quality manuscript for quick publish of research paper, review paper, research reports, technical reports, intellectual articles, and conceptual papers.
